航空工业沈阳所首席专家王永庆当选中国工程院院士
Ren Min Wang· 2025-11-21 06:47
Core Viewpoint - The election results for the 2025 Chinese Academy of Engineering academicians were announced, with 71 individuals selected, including Wang Yongqing, a chief expert at the Shenyang Aircraft Design Institute of AVIC [1] Group 1: National Defense and Technology - Wang Yongqing emphasized the necessity of a strong national defense technology to support a powerful nation and improve people's lives, linking personal ideals with national needs [3] - The development of weaponry and equipment relies on possessing core technologies, with the aircraft carrier being a long-held dream for China, and carrier-based aircraft being crucial for this endeavor [6][12] - The design and development of carrier-based aircraft involve numerous critical technologies and require unprecedented depth and breadth of technical decision-making and cross-industry coordination [6] Group 2: Achievements in Aircraft Development - Wang Yongqing and his team overcame significant challenges to achieve breakthroughs in key technologies for the J-15 carrier-based fighter, establishing a complete technical system for China's carrier-based aircraft [8][10] - The J-35A, a medium-sized stealth multi-role fighter, received significant attention at the 2024 Zhuhai Airshow, showcasing the results of years of independent innovation led by Wang Yongqing [12] - The successful implementation of 3D digital design significantly improved the efficiency of aircraft design processes, reducing the number of tooling by 60% compared to traditional third-generation aircraft [10] Group 3: Innovation and Team Development - Wang Yongqing has been instrumental in fostering a culture of innovation and collaboration within his team, focusing on enhancing the overall capabilities of the design workforce [16] - He has developed long-term plans for various specialties within the institute, ensuring the steady improvement of core competitiveness based on specific professional skills and overall research capabilities [16] - Wang Yongqing's dedication to mentoring younger engineers has resulted in the cultivation of a new generation of core talents within the Shenyang Aircraft Design Institute [16][18]

大国总师一席谈|中国航空工业集团王永庆:“创新是我们的基因密码”
Xin Hua She· 2025-06-12 05:16
Core Viewpoint - The essence of innovation is deeply embedded in the DNA of China's aviation industry, emphasizing the importance of self-reliance in aircraft design and development [1][3]. Group 1: Historical Development - The Shenyang Aircraft Design Institute, established in 1961, has achieved multiple milestones in China's aviation history, including the first high-altitude, high-speed jet fighter and the first carrier-based fighter [3]. - The institute has undertaken the development of over 40 key aircraft models, including the J-8, J-11, J-15, J-35, and various drones, marking the evolution from second-generation to fourth-generation fighters [3][7]. Group 2: Innovation and Challenges - The successful landing of the J-15 on the aircraft carrier Liaoning was achieved in less than two months after its commissioning, showcasing the team's rigorous preparation and innovative spirit [5]. - The institute has established various specialized laboratories and strengthened collaborations with external industry labs and educational institutions to enhance technological capabilities [5][7]. Group 3: Legacy and Future - The Shenyang Aircraft Design Institute honors the legacy of its heroes, such as the late Luo Yang, by forming the "Luo Yang Youth Commando Team" to inspire dedication and innovation among younger generations [8]. - The upcoming 15th China International Aviation and Aerospace Exhibition will feature the J-35A, highlighting the institute's commitment to high-performance aircraft design and the development of a skilled workforce [8][9]. Group 4: Design Philosophy - The design philosophy emphasizes a craftsman spirit, focusing on perfection and attention to detail in every aspect of aircraft design [9]. - Continuous dedication to innovation is seen as essential for the future success of the aviation industry in China [9].
